Deposit dubai rent July 8, 2019 16 32 64 128 Deposit rental dubai Security deposit dubai rent No deposit rent dubai Deposit free car rental dubai No deposit dubai car rental No deposit dubai rental Zero deposit rental dubai Deposit free rental dubai Security deposit rental dubai Dubai rental deposit return